| Year | Interest ExpenseValue | YoY GrowthYoY |
|---|---|---|
| FY2025 | - | - |
| FY2024 | $452.0M | +78.7% |
| FY2023 | $253.0M | -12.8% |
| FY2022 | $290.0M | -21.0% |
| FY2021 | $367.0M | +26.6% |
| FY2020 | $290.0M | -21.0% |
| FY2019 | $367.0M | -4.4% |
| FY2018 | $384.0M | +52.4% |
| FY2017 | $252.0M | +3.7% |
| FY2016 | $243.0M | -10.0% |
